This past weekend my wife and i competed in the cherokee pignic in canton,ga a GREAT event, and i would like to take the time to share our story and praise what a GREAT bunch of people/family that make up the teams at these events. I arrived early friday a.m. by myself as my wife had to work half a day to i get to the event solo and upon being shown my spot, danny from pit bulls up in smoke comes over and directs me in. Then he helps me unload my smokers and says if i need him for anything he just a few spaces over. Later friday at dusk, we realise we dont have any lights inside the toyhauler, and another team comes over with a tester and we discover the convert has go out that converts 110 power to 12 volt for the inside lights. Atleast all the wall sockets still work so we manage to keep moving forward. Thanks pig lowboski for the help. Saturday a.m. scenic city smokers comes over just to check on us and ask if we need anything and they are a great couple to get to know. Thanks again wade. Then J.C. from J.C.s pit crew notices we forgot our tongs for the chicken and brings us his rib hook to use and hes still cooking himself, really great folks by the way.Now the story takes a bad turn, After a great friday and first half of saturday turn in is over and we start to slow break camp and load a few items. With me loaking a smoker going up a ramp, and my wife behind pushing for just that little extra effort the back wheels bounce up at the lip of the ramp and it flipped over backwards just catching my wife on the cheek right beside her left eye and she is bleeding BADLY. We run to the judges tent right accross from us and they take us to paramedics instantly and the next thing we know we are right accross the street at a hospital in emergency. She gets five stitches and is fine ,thank the good Lord and we finally make it back accross the street.Awards are over and people are saying congrats on you call, and we have know idea what they mean cause we were'nt there. But the team beside us J.C.s pit crew stayed behind to load all our stuff and keep and eye on our cellphones,billfold, my wifes purse, car keys, well you get the picture. I am so humble as i type this and thankfull to all, and the good Lord for it not being worse than it was. I hope to see everyone in cumming,ga in november so we can hug you neck again. THANK YOU ALL.
